      Just clarifying, lr-snes9x from optional packages. It was working great the last time I updated, which was around a month ago, but I updated it today and it simply goes to a black screen. The core loads and retroarch's menu is accessible but games never start, even when attempting to reset. The problem occurs in both binary and source builds.

      Hardware: Pi 3
      Power supply: Canakit 5v 2.5a
      RetroPie Version: 4.2.12
      Built from: RetroPie 4.2
      How to replicate the problem: Update the RetroPie-Setup script, then update lr-snes9x under Manage optional packages in ether binary or source and launch any SNES rom using lr-snes9x as the default emulator.

          @maplestory It's been broken for over a month. I think it happened when they switched to version 1.54.1. I asked in here and was told it wasn't their problem so I made a thread in the official lr-snes9x github about it. The one that tried to help me couldn't reproduce my problem but it's really easy to do it-_-
          https://pastebin.com/aHeHS08L

          He asked me to try one of the automated builds from the libretro site but I get this error:

          relocation error: /opt/retropie/libretrocores/lr-snes9x/snes9x_libretro.so: symbol _ZNSt7__cxx1112basic_stringIcSt11char_traitsIcESaIcEE10_M_replaceEjjPKcj, version GLIBCXX_3.4.21 not defined in file libstdc++.so.6 with link time reference
